Why Vallejo Homes Need a Local Garage Door Specialist

Vallejo's housing stock tells a unique story. You'll find everything from historic Victorians near downtown to mid-century ranch homes in neighborhoods like Glen Cove and post-2000 developments around the Hiddenbrooke area. Each style comes with its own garage door challenges. Older homes often have original hardware that's decades past its useful life, while newer construction sometimes uses builder-grade components that wear out faster than premium options.

The weather here plays a role too. Vallejo sits right on the strait, which means salt air, moisture, and temperature swings. Springs corrode faster near the water. Metal tracks can rust if not properly maintained. We see this constantly in waterfront properties and homes closer to Mare Island. That coastal climate is tough on garage door components, especially if you have an uninsulated door or aging weather stripping.

Common problems we handle in Vallejo include broken torsion springs (they typically last 7 to 9 years, not the 10 years some manufacturers claim), worn cables, and opener issues caused by power surges. The mix of older and newer homes means we work on everything from single-car wooden doors to modern insulated two-car steel models with smart openers.

What causes garage door springs to break so often here?

Vallejo's coastal moisture accelerates spring fatigue. Salt air causes corrosion. Temperature changes make the metal expand and contract. Most springs are rated for 10,000 cycles, but in this climate they often fail earlier. Regular lubrication helps, but eventually all springs need replacement. It's normal wear, not a defect.

How much does spring replacement cost in Vallejo?

Most spring replacements run between $200 and $350 depending on door size and spring type. Two-car doors with high-cycle springs cost more than single-car doors with standard springs.
